Frank J. Richter Scholarship


American Association of Railroad Superintendents is a world-class Institute offers its Undergraduate, Postgraduate scholarship program Open to International Students , to equip with the most recognized, innovative courses and practices within the discipline. Frank J. Richter Scholarship will be awarded to the hardworking, talented and deserving students from the selected country/countries. This educational award welcomes students to get themselves enroll in listed Undergraduate, Postgraduate program for the academic year of 2019-2020 and earn a Partial Funding, $1,000 scholarship in USA . Eligibility

  • Applicants of Frank J. Richter Scholarship must be enrolled at the time of application as a full-time undergraduate or graduate student at an accredited college or university.
  • Candidates enrolled in the transportation field will be given preference.
  • Applicants must have excellent academic merit with at least a 2.75 accumulated grade point average on a scale of 1 to 4 with an “A” equal to 4 in their previous degree.
  • Candidates must acquire enough credits from an accredited school in time for the Fall Semester.

Documents Required

  • Candidates applying for Frank J. Richter Scholarship are required to provide two recommendation letters.
  • Applicants must submit their academic transcripts.
  • Candidates must submit completed application form along with a narrative statement.
